Redox-Mediated Decarboxylative Photo-Phenylselenenylation of N-Acyloxyphthalimides

Decarboxylative phenylselenenylation of N-acyloxyphthalimides by visible light irradiation in aqueous solvents using catalytic amount of Ru(bpy)3Cl2 as a sensitizer in the presence of one equivalent of BNAH and 0.5 equivalent of diphenyl diselenide efficiently proceeds via redox-mediated radical chain mechanism. The AIBN-induced thermal reaction is also described.
